Abstract

Both the fiber and the bulk Fabry-Perot etalons can be made temperature insensitive by the addition of a compensator element. This element adjusts the optical length of the air-gap in the etalon cavity so as to compensate for any changes in the optical length of the fiber or the etalon slab due to ambient temperature changes.
